Fabrizio Romano has now confirmed that Manchester United will push ahead with a new contract offer for Kobbie Mainoo following the extension of Amad Diallo.

Amid weeks of turmoil and poor performances following Rúben Amorim’s appointment as Manchester United’s head coach, Amad has emerged as a shining light at Old Trafford.

Alongside Manuel Ugarte and Noussair Mazraoui, Amad has been one of the club’s standout performers, contributing to eight goals in 12 appearances under the Portuguese manager.

While many players have struggled to adapt to Amorim’s 3-4-3 system, Amad has flourished. Initially excelling as a right wing-back, he has since thrived in a wide attacking role on the same flank, showcasing his versatility and skill.

Amad’s journey at United has been far from smooth. After multiple loan spells and a lengthy recovery from a knee injury, the Ivorian found himself sidelined under Erik ten Hag, who scarcely used him until the final stages of the 2023/24 season.

However, with the Dutchman’s departure, Amad’s fortunes have dramatically improved. Now a key figure in Amorim’s setup, he is regarded as one of only two untouchable players at the club and signed a new deal until 2030 worth around £100,000 a week.

Latest on Mainoo’s new contract following Amad extension

Following United’s completion of Amad’s contract extension, they have now changed their priorities and will focus on securing midfielder Kobbie Mainoo down to a new deal.

Reports earlier this week broke that Mainoo was at risk of being sold due to profit and sustainability regulations. However, it was later confirmed that this was only a decision the club would take if they felt there was no other option.

It was stated that United and Mainoo were at a stalemate surrounding talks of a new long-term deal, with the 19-year-old unhappy with the current offer.

However, transfer expert Fabrizio Romano has now revealed that following United’s decision to hand Amad a new deal, they will push ahead to secure the future of Mainoo, too.

“At the moment at Manchester United, as Rúben Amorim said in his press conference but is also the club feeling and management feeling, they want to insist on contract negotiations with Kobbie Mainoo,” Romano explained on his YouTube channel.

“After extending the contract of Amad to 2030, now Man United will try to push also with Kobbie Mainoo.

“Amorim said in his press conference that ‘we want to keep our best players, we want to keep our academy players, I am very happy with Kobbie and how he is developing’, but now for Man United it is going to be time to try and reach an agreement with with the player.

“Remember, there were changes with… the situation of Kobbie Mainoo because there were changes in Manchester United’s board, which means sometimes you have to restart some points in the conversation, but Man United are now working on the new contract of Kobbie Mainoo.”

Mainoo is the cornerstone of Amorim’s United project

Tying Mainoo down to a five-year contract is essential to Amorim’s long-term vision at United.

Mainoo has shown himself to be a great partner to Manuel Ugarte in the middle of the park and alongside Amad, Leny Yoro, and Alejandro Garnacho, he is a cornerstone to Amorim’s tenure.

At 19 years old, he is already an established England international and has played over 50 times for one of the biggest clubs in the world during one of their most difficult periods to date, and has shone through.

Other reports have stated that United and Mainoo are expected to eventually reach an agreement that will see the young midfielder earn around £150,000 a week.
